I was born in a very humble background raised under all odds. I started hawking after my secondary school because my siblings were looking up to me to feed and school them. My elderly parents could not work anymore and i had to make sure they are well fed.I would save at least 300 a day and finally I had saved atleast 50000kes which I found a small place to rent and started my beauty shop later into ladies shoes which is doing so well up to date.
My business is based on ladies shoes. I buy the shoes from Nairobi and later sell them at Mombasa at a small fee of 600 kes a pair. In a day I make at least 1500 kes making it 9000 a week .In future I plan on extending the shop to make it an all persons wear that is men, kids and ladies shoes also kids men and ladies inner wear.
I would love to extend my business with the loan lendered in that I will add men women and kids wear I would also like to sell all persons shoes . By extending the shop it will help me increase the profit and maybe later I can invest in another business in a different location.
